Court told coursing is 'unsafe' amid 'unprecedented pandemic'

Counsel for the Irish Coursing Club compared the government's decision to delist coursing as like allowing rugby union to go ahead while banning rugby league

The High Court has been told that it is "unsafe in the current climate" to allow coursing take place, and the Government is fully entitled not to allow the sport go ahead.

It was also untrue to say that coursing is being singled out and is being discriminated against because members of the government are opposed to the sport, the court also heard.
